About Kyriacos Kalli

Kyriacos Kalli, With an exceptional h-index of 42 and a recent h-index of 29 (since 2020), a distinguished researcher at Cyprus University of Technology, specializes in the field of Optical fiber sensors, Fiber Bragg gratings, Fibre Bragg gratings, Plasmonic sensors, Femtosecond laser inscription.
